CASA BLANCA
CASA BLANCA is a 2016 78’ Sunreef power catamaran—an airy, villa-style sanctuary for barefoot Caribbean luxury. Sleeps 8 in 4 cabins: 1 King suite plus 3 Queen cabins, each with a private ensuite and custom climate control. Panoramic salon windows and plush seating keep the vibe serene, while alfresco dining turns every meal into a celebration. Standout feature: lounge layers everywhere—a sprawling aft deck made for sunset cocktails, a chic flybridge with double seating for horizon watching, and tucked-away nooks for a book and a breeze. Big enough to gather, calm enough to disappear. Five-star comfort, island soul—CASA BLANCA is your private paradise.

Born in South Africa and raised between the coast and the wilderness of Botswana, Captain Dylan brings a perfect blend of adventure, calm confidence, and deep-rooted hospitality to every charter.
From a young age, Dylan’s life has revolved around water and exploration — from barbel runs in the Okavango Delta and tiger fishing in Shakawe to cruising the Chobe River and wakeboarding on the coast. He spent his early years operating tractors and heavy equipment, guiding 4x4 safaris and quad tours, and hosting guests on game drives — all of which honed the leadership and problem-solving skills he brings to life at sea.
Dylan’s love for sailing began at university, where he raced L26 monohulls while earning his BCom degree. After qualifying as a skipper in South Africa’s famously wild waters, he went on to sail more than 11,000 nautical miles through 17 countries — from ocean crossings to long-range island hopping.
Now with multiple BVI charter seasons under his belt, Dylan has become known for his relaxed yet capable presence at the helm, his extensive island knowledge, and his natural instinct for crafting unforgettable experiences. Whether it’s a quiet sunset sail, whale-watching from the bow, a day of water toys and snorkeling, or celebrating a special occasion, Dylan ensures every moment is safe, seamless, and full of joy.
When he’s not at the helm of Casa Blanca, you’ll find him freediving, spearfishing, flying his drone, capturing wildlife photography, or firing up the BBQ for his guests. With the patience of an elephant and a true love for the sea, Dylan creates a warm, adventurous, and unforgettable atmosphere aboard.

Chef Kayla Bray
Chef Kayla brings vibrant flavor, heartfelt hospitality, and creative flair to M/Y Casa Blanca. Originally from KwaZulu-Natal, South Africa, she grew up in a home where cooking was a family affair — sparking her early love for fresh ingredients, colorful plates, and meals made with warmth and intention.
After completing two full charter seasons in the BVI, Kayla earned her GUEST Chef and Stewardess certifications, deepening both her culinary expertise and her service skills. Her cooking celebrates elevated, fresh flavors with a Mediterranean foundation and a distinct South African twist, often infused with South American or Asian inspiration.
Guests especially love her extravagant fruit platters and signature charcuterie boards — beautifully curated and always a highlight on board. But for Kayla, food is just one part of the experience. From themed dinners and stunning tablescapes to island outings and personal touches, she loves creating immersive moments that guests remember long after their charter ends.
When she’s not in the galley, you’ll likely find Kayla scuba diving, snorkeling, testing new recipes, snapping photos, enjoying sunset cocktails, or working on her next Cricut creation. Warm, creative, and endlessly passionate, Chef Kayla turns every meal into a celebration of flavor and connection.

Chief Stewardess Angelina Ready
Born and raised on Long Island, New York, Angelina brings a bright, adventurous spirit and a well-rounded skill set to every charter. After earning her degree from the University of Tampa, she embarked on a sailing trip in 2019 that changed the course of her life—sparking a love for the sea that led her to shift careers from bartending to yachting.
Since then, Angelina has embraced a dynamic path in the industry, working in roles ranging from stewardess to chef to captain. She earned her Yachtmaster Offshore certification and continues to expand her seamanship with each passing season. Her passion for guest service, paired with her knowledge of the vessel and love of the ocean, makes her an invaluable part of the NENNE crew during full-capacity charters.
Onboard, Angelina loves connecting with guests, mixing creative cocktails, leading celebrations, and jumping in for a snorkel at any opportunity. Off the water, she enjoys hiking, Pilates, beach days, and discovering new destinations. Friendly, attentive, and always ready to lend a hand, she brings energy and ease to the guest experience—ensuring that every detail feels effortless and every moment is memorable.

Unless otherwise specified-Caribbean Standard All-Inclusive Charters include the following:
- Standard check-in/check-out of 12pm
- Light daily housekeeping
- Breakfast, lunch, canapés/afternoon tea, dinner and snacks
- Standard ship’s bar: vodka, gin, rum, whiskey, tequila, triple sec, mixers, local beers, table wine and water/coffee/tea and soft drinks
- Stereo with MP3/iPhone connection with indoor/outdoor speakers; 3G/4G Wi-Fi access point
- Snorkeling equipment, fishing gear, kayaks, dingy tender with outboard motors
- Water toys such as floating islands, and air mattresses
- Separate bathroom and living quarters for crew
- Reputable and licensed crew who have local knowledge of waters and are able to adjust menus based on guest’s preferences and dietary restrictions
- Operating expenses including: use of air conditioning, fuel, water, sailing permits/taxes, local taxes and crew wages
What Is Not Included in Standard All-Inclusive Charters:
- Gratuity for crew. Gratuity is at guest discretion and is typically between 15-20%
- Meals and beverages at restaurants and bars
- Rendezvous diving, ASA sailing certification courses and any other offshore excursions
- Premium wines and spirits
